css選擇器權重優(yōu)先級排序 css樣式中有什么標簽選擇器?
css樣式中有什么標簽選擇器?CSS選擇器,優(yōu)先級和匹配原則1。ID選擇器(#myid)2。類選擇器(。我的類名)3。標簽選擇器(div,H1,P)4。相鄰選擇器(H1,P)5。副選擇器(UL<
css樣式中有什么標簽選擇器?
CSS選擇器,優(yōu)先級和匹配原則
1。ID選擇器(#myid)2。類選擇器(。我的類名)3。標簽選擇器(div,H1,P)4。相鄰選擇器(H1,P)5。副選擇器(UL< Li)6。后代選擇器(Li a)7。通配符選擇器(*)8。屬性選擇器(a[rel=“external”)9。偽類選擇器(A:hover,Li:nth child)ID選擇器的效率最高,而偽類選擇器的效率最低。CSS的權重是1。一般選擇器的權重為0,0,0,0
2。標記的權重為0,0,0,1
3。類的權重是0,0,1,0
4。屬性選擇的權重為0,0,1,0
5。偽類選擇的權重為0,0,1,0
6。偽對象選擇的權重為0,0,0,1
7 ID的權重為0,1,0,0
8。important的權重是最高的1,0,0,0使用規(guī)則:將selector的權重加在一起,較大的優(yōu)先;如果權重相同,則后一個優(yōu)先。通過以上分析,我們可以得出兩個關鍵因素:1。權重與選擇器的類型和數(shù)量有關。2樣式的優(yōu)先級與樣式定義的順序有關
SS樣式選擇器分為四個級別,a、B、C和D。CSS選擇器的優(yōu)先級可以根據(jù)這四個級別來確定。1如果樣式是內(nèi)嵌樣式(由style=“”定義),則a=12。B是ID選擇器的總數(shù),3。C是類選擇器的數(shù)目。4D是類型選擇器5的數(shù)目。屬性選擇器,偽類選擇器與類選擇器具有相同的優(yōu)先級,偽元素選擇器與類型選擇器具有相同的優(yōu)先級6。!important的重量最高,比inline高
我從小白到設計探索了十年。我們來談談兩次個人經(jīng)歷。
1. 找到一個好的公司和一個好的團隊是很重要的。它不一定是一個大工廠(當然,最好能進入),但應該有你可以學習的東西。如果你不進去,早點換
!2. 繼續(xù)學習。設計知識和技能是最基本的要求。如果你不堅持在這方面學習和磨練,你就不能指望做得更好。除了基礎,我們還應該擴大知識,重視和理解設計前后的領域。不求精通,但求學習。如果你想做平面設計,你需要了解印刷生產(chǎn),網(wǎng)頁設計需要了解前端和后端,以及心理學、營銷策劃等。綜上所述,你需要知道設計需求的來龍去脈。我真的明白這一點。在優(yōu)秀的設計技巧的支持下,我想十年后會有一點成功。
當我還是一個貧窮的理科學生,畢業(yè)后,我去了設計坑。今天,除了糊里糊涂的樣子,我更靠的是堅持不懈的自學。自學PS、CDR、AI、C4d、PR從平面設計到網(wǎng)頁設計再到如今的團隊管理,沒有一天的培訓課,小米和來福槍都是自己動手的。曾經(jīng)在廣告公司工作的設計專業(yè)同事都沒能堅守路線。有時我會感慨地回首往事。我覺得我現(xiàn)在不是很優(yōu)秀。相反,我常常覺得我的能力有限,我可以把很多工作做得更好。
來吧,讓我們互相鼓勵
這是一個非常古老的話題
id=100
class=10
tag=1
根據(jù)這個規(guī)則,例如
#qietu div{}
100 1=101。切圖。Box{}
10=20
我們可以得出第一個的權重高于第二個。此外,關于重量知識的擴展,我建議理解邊界元命名規(guī)則。這個主意很好。它可以從側(cè)面消除重量問題。另一種方法是提高體重